Regular Inspection and Cleaning

Start each session by inspecting your equipment thoroughly. Look for signs of wear such as frayed strings, cracks in the limbs, or bent arrows. Clean your bow regularly with a soft cloth to remove dirt, dust, and moisture that can cause deterioration. Keep your arrows free of dirt and debris to ensure accuracy and prevent damage.

Proper Storage Techniques

Store your equipment in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Excessive heat or humidity can weaken materials over time. Use a dedicated bow case to protect your bow from impacts and accidental damage. Avoid leaning your bow against walls or furniture, as this can cause warping or bending.

String and Cable Maintenance

The bowstring is one of the most critical components for durability and performance. Regularly check for fraying or signs of wear. Apply bow string wax every few weeks to keep the string supple and resistant to cracking. Replace strings and cables promptly if you notice significant wear to prevent breakage during use.

Use Quality Accessories

Invest in high-quality arrows, stabilizers, and sights. Cheaper accessories may be more prone to breakage and can damage your equipment. Always select accessories compatible with your bow model and ensure they are properly fitted.

Seasonal Maintenance Tips

Before the start of the season, perform a comprehensive check-up of all your gear. After each use, wipe down your equipment and store it properly. During the off-season, consider having your bow professionally inspected and serviced to address any hidden issues.
